Intel and SK hynix are in talks to establish DRAM production lines in the United States, marking the first such initiative. According to sources, Intel may collaborate with SK hynix on a joint venture to acquire memory IP technology, or SK hynix could lease part of Intel's facility in Ohio. A joint venture would alleviate supply chain pressures for hyperscalers and fabless chip designers.

Alternatively, if SK hynix leases the Ohio facility, it would pay premiums while retaining all production. Reuters reports the primary goal is to produce regular planar DRAM, HBM, and NAND Flash storage solutions. Intel declined to comment but confirmed ongoing Ohio investments.

SK hynix stated it has not finalized any decision but did not rule out future collaboration. The decision depends on several factors, including potential South Korean trade ministry review under the Industrial Technology Protection Act if national core technology is involved. For Intel, re-entering DRAM manufacturing would enhance its product portfolio, increase foundry occupancy, and diversify revenue streams.
